WebBrowse North American birds by shape—helpful if you don’t know exactly which type of bird you’ve seen. WebSmall, slender, blank-faced sparrow. Can be either gray or buffy overall, but always note small pink bill, plain face, and thin white eyering. Inhabits overgrown fields and other brushy areas in eastern North America. Often joins flocks of sparrows in winter. Can visit feeders, but less frequently than Chipping or American Tree sparrows. Song is a series of bell-like …

WebHouse sparrows lay 3-5 pale blue or green eggs with darker grey, brown, or purple spots which are incubated mainly by the female for 10-14 days. The male may take over when the female is feeding. Chicks are altricial and are fed by both parents with regurgitated insects.
